  FWIW (not much, I suspect) the same thing happens here all the time -

	%%%%%%%%%%%  OPCOM  23-OCT-2018 10:32:56.52  %%%%%%%%%%%
	Message from user DECNET on LEGATO
	DECnet event 4.18, adjacency down
	From node 2.1 (LEGATO), 23-OCT-2018 10:32:56.51
	Circuit TCP-0-1, Unexpected packet type, Adjacent node = 1.13 (MIM)
	Packet beginning = 010D040140020200002C01000404FF7F

This happens sporadically on all Multinet links, even VMS to VMS, so it's not got anything directly to do with MIM.  I believe it also happens regardless of the link type (e.g. TCP or UDP) although I might have to do a little more searching thru the log to confirm that.

  It's a bit annoying but otherwise mostly harmless.
